About the Research Symposium
The Research Symposium on Computing in Engineering & Technology (RSECE) is a premier forum bringing together researchers and practitioners to discuss advances in AI-driven intelligent systems, sustainable computing, and their engineering applications. The symposium aims to foster collaboration and publish high-quality proceedings.
Objectives
- Promote research and innovation in intelligent computing systems.
- Foster collaboration between academia and industry.
- Highlight sustainable computing solutions and smart energy technologies.
- Showcase advances in AI, robotics, and data analytics for real-world applications.
